Why a Third-Generation Shop Still Needs a Full Site Survey

A lot of family-owned garages that have been in the same building for decades assume that because a lift fit before, a new one will fit the same way. That’s rarely true. Slab specs, door heights, and electrical service often changed over the decades in ways nobody documented, and older concrete may not meet the anchoring requirements a modern two-post lift needs. We treat every install the same way regardless of how long a shop has been in business: measure first, order parts second.

For a garage focused on wheel bearing service, the survey matters even more because that kind of work often means the vehicle sits elevated for longer stretches while a tech works under the hub and spindle. That means the lift needs to be solidly anchored, the arms need full range of motion without hitting a wall or adjacent bay, and the columns need to be spaced to match the wheelbase of whatever you’re servicing most — from compact cars up to full-size trucks. Getting these dimensions wrong before ordering atlas 2-post lift parts means costly rework later.

Slab Thickness and Anchor Requirements

Most two-post lifts rated for standard passenger and light truck work require a minimum slab thickness of four inches of properly cured concrete, though heavier-duty units used for larger trucks often call for more. We’ve walked into older Iowa garages with slabs poured decades ago that are thinner than that, or that have unknown rebar placement, which makes anchoring unpredictable. A site survey includes checking slab age, thickness, and, when possible, pulling a test anchor to confirm holding strength before the full lift goes in.

This matters directly for atlas 2-post lift parts because anchor bolts are lift-specific and rated for a particular pull-out strength. If your slab can’t hold that rating, no amount of correct parts ordering fixes the underlying problem — you either need new concrete poured in that bay or a different lift model with different footprint and load requirements. We always tell shops it’s cheaper to find this out during a survey than after a lift is already sitting half-installed.

Overhead Clearance and Column Height

Overhead clearance is the number one thing that trips up older garages, especially family shops that have added drop ceilings, HVAC ductwork, or lighting fixtures over the years without accounting for lift height. A standard two-post lift with a vehicle raised to full height plus the column itself often needs well over 12 feet of clearance, and some heavier-duty models need more. We measure from the slab to the lowest overhead obstruction — not just the ceiling — because ductwork and light fixtures are often the real limiting factor.

For a garage doing wheel bearing service, full-height lifting matters because techs need to work comfortably at a good ergonomic height for extended periods. If overhead clearance is tight, we sometimes recommend a lower-profile column or adjusting bay layout entirely rather than compromising on lift height. Getting this dimension right the first time avoids the expensive mistake of installing a lift that can’t actually reach full height in your building — and avoids replacing atlas 2-post lift parts prematurely because the lift was being run in a way it wasn’t designed for.

Column Spacing and Drive-Through Width

Column spacing determines what vehicles you can actually service, and it’s one of the most common measurement mistakes we catch on a survey. Wider spacing accommodates trucks and larger SUVs more comfortably, but if your garage handles a lot of smaller passenger cars for wheel bearing work, overly wide spacing can make it harder to get proper arm reach under the vehicle’s lift points. We measure your typical customer vehicle mix before recommending a column spacing rather than defaulting to a one-size-fits-all number.

Drive-through width — the clear space between columns plus a margin for mirrors and door swing — also needs to account for your building’s own width constraints. In older Great Lakes region garages, we sometimes find the original bay was built around a much older, narrower lift, and a modern unit with today’s arm reach needs slightly more room to operate safely. Getting this right up front means the arms and pads you install won’t be constantly forced into awkward angles, which shortens the life of exactly the atlas 2-post lift parts you just paid to install.

Arm Reach and Pad Height for Wheel Bearing Work

Wheel bearing service specifically demands good arm reach and adjustable pad height because you’re lifting at manufacturer-specified points that vary a lot between a compact sedan and a heavier pickup. Arms that don’t reach far enough force techs to lift at non-standard points, which is both a safety risk and something that stresses the arm assembly itself over time. We size arm length and reach based on the vehicle mix a shop actually services, not just the average car on the road.

Pad height adjustment matters too — during wheel bearing work, techs often need to fine-tune vehicle height incrementally rather than just going full up or full down. Quality lock systems click in at small increments, giving techs the flexibility to set the vehicle at a working height that’s comfortable rather than being stuck between two extremes. When we spec atlas 2-post lift parts for this kind of work, we make sure the arm and pad combination matches the real vehicles rolling through the bay, not a generic assumption.

Electrical and Hydraulic Prep Before the Lift Arrives

Every two-post lift needs a dedicated power source sized correctly for the power unit, and older family garages often have electrical service that was adequate decades ago but doesn’t meet the requirements for modern lift equipment. Part of our site survey includes checking panel capacity and whether a dedicated circuit needs to be run to the bay before installation day. Skipping this step is one of the most common reasons an install gets delayed at the last minute.

We also check hydraulic line routing and confirm there’s a sensible path for lines between the power unit and both columns without excessive length, which affects lift speed and long-term wear on seals and cylinders. Getting the electrical and hydraulic prep done before delivery day means the crew can go straight to installation instead of discovering mid-job that a circuit needs to be added. It’s a small prep step that saves real time and avoids unnecessary strain on components — including cables and cylinders that make up the bulk of atlas 2-post lift parts most shops eventually replace.

What to Document Before You Call Us for Parts

Once your lift is installed and running, keeping a simple record of your site dimensions, install date, and initial parts specs makes future service calls much faster. We recommend every shop — family-owned or otherwise — keep a folder with slab thickness, column spacing, arm length, and electrical specs from the original install. When a cable, arm, or lock component eventually needs replacing, having that information on hand means we can get you the exact right atlas 2-post lift parts without a second site visit just to re-measure something that was already documented years ago.

This is especially valuable for multi-generation shops where the person who did the original install may not be the person calling us today. We’ve had garages call in with a part number from a photo taken decades ago, and having real dimensions on file saves everyone time and gets the right part ordered on the first call instead of the second or third.
